Document Title: =============== Webinars v2.2.26.0 - Client Side Cross Site Vulnerability References (Source): ==================== http://www.vulnerability-lab.com/get_content.php?id=1412 Release Date: ============= 2015-01-19 Vulnerability Laboratory ID (VL-ID): ==================================== 1412 Common Vulnerability Scoring System: ==================================== 2.4 Product & Service Introduction: =============================== http://www.webinars.com Abstract Advisory Information: ============================== An independent vulnerability laboratory researcher discovered a client-side cross site scripting web vulnerability in the Webinars v2.2.26.0 conference web-application. Vulnerability Disclosure Timeline: ================================== 2015-01-19: Public Disclosure (Vulnerability Laboratory) Discovery Status: ================= Published Affected Product(s): ==================== Exploitation Technique: ======================= Remote Severity Level: =============== Medium Technical Details & Description: ================================ A client-side cross site scripting vulnerability has been discovered in the official InterCall Webinar v2.2.26.0 conference web-application. The vulnerability allows remote attackers to hijack website customer, moderator or admin session data by client-side cross site requests. The vulnerability is located in the `meeting_id` value of the `viewer.php` file. Remote attackers are able to inject malicious script codes to client-side web-application requests. Remote attackers uses a validation error in the viewer.php file to execute client-side script code in the webinar web-application context. The client-side script code execution occurs in the same file after a site refresh. The attack vector is located on the client-side of the service and the request method to inject the script code is `GET`. The security risk of the non-persistent input validation web vulnerability is estimated as medium with a cvss (common vulnerability scoring system) count of 2.4. Exploitation of the client-side remote vulnerability requires low or medium user interaction and no privileged application user account. Successful exploitation results in client-side account theft by hijacking, client-side phishing, client-side external redirects and client-side manipulation of affected and connected module web context. Vulnerable Service(s): [+] Webinars Vulnerable File(s): [+] viewer.php Vulnerable Parameter(s): [+] meeting_id Proof of Concept (PoC): ======================= The client-side cross site scripting web vulnerability can be exploited by remote attackers without privileged applicaiton user account and low or medium user interaction. For security demonstration or to reproduce the security vulnerability follow the provided information and steps below to continue. --- PoC Session Logs [GET] --- GET /viewer.php?meeting_id=%22%3E%27%3E%3CSCRIPT%3Ealert(document.cookie)%3C/SCRIPT%3E HTTP/1.1 Host: webinars.snm.org - User-Agent: Mozilla/5.0 (Windows NT 5.2; WOW64; rv:34.0) Gecko/20100101 Firefox/34.0 Accept: text/html,application/xhtml+xml,application/xml;q=0.9,*/*;q=0.8 Accept-Language: fr,fr-fr;q=0.8,en-us;q=0.5,en;q=0.3 Accept-Encoding: gzip, deflate Connection: keep-alive - HTTP/1.1 200 OK Date: Fri, 16 Jan 2015 18:10:12 GMT Server: Apache/2.2.3 (CentOS) X-Powered-By: PHP/5.1.6 Content-Length: 3044 Connection: close Content-Type: text/html; charset=UTF-8 PoC: Webinar

Reference(s): http://localhost:80/viewer.php?meeting_id=">'> http://www.xxx.com/meet/viewer.php?meeting_id=">'> http://webinar.xxx.com/viewer.php?meeting_id=">'> http://webinars.xxx.com/viewer.php?meeting_id=">'> Solution - Fix & Patch: ======================= The vulnerability can be patched by a secure parse and encode of the vulnerable `meeting_id` value in the viewer.php file. Restrict the input and disallow special chars and parse the output to prevent an execution of client-side injected script codes. Security Risk: ============== The security risk of the client-side cross site scripting web vulnerability in the webinar conference application is estimated as medium.
